What’s happening with Raise the Wage Act of 2025?

The Raise the Wage Act of 2025 remains stalled in the House Committee on Education and Workforce as of July 2026. The committee members must take action to move the bill forward, but the lack of progress since April 7, 2025, reflects the common reality that most federal bills never receive a committee vote.
